Amid threats of a Republican hold on Labor Secretary nominee Hilda Solis, President Obama has asked a top department official to serve as Acting Labor Secretary until she's confirmed. Edward Hugler, currently the deputy assistant secretary for administration, has spent more than 30 years in a variety of functions in the department.
Solis's fate is unclear. ...
The news of a temporary appointment comes on the day that Labor begins a massive public campaign to pressure Congress to speed up its consideration of EFCA.
